It is generally unnecessary for you to contact your prior lawyer and explain that you going to be making the change, although you can if you wish. Instead, the new attorney would make all the necessary arrangements with your current attorney to have your file transferred to his or her office. A letter is generally sent specifically stating that the former attorney should make no attempt to contact you personally, but simply forward the documents. How do you prove the case? Through an expert: a doctor, a clinician, a nurse with experience in nursing homes. In Oklahoma, as in most states, in order to even have a case, much less win it, you must have a qualified expert witness to show the jury how the doctor, hospital, or nursing home violated the standard of care: what a prudent doctor, hospital, or nursing home would have done in the same or similar circumstances. Tear in Right Shoulder from Trafic Accident Posts tagged with: Malpractice Prescribing a medication to a patient who is allergic to the medication Clients alleging that their attorney was negligent in connection with litigation have the burden of proving that damages resulted, this burden involving, usually, the difficult task of demonstrating that the attorney's negligent investigation, advice or conduct of the client's affairs was a substantial factor in causing an unfavorable result, including the loss of the client's meritorious claim. Proof that the client would have prevailed or achieved a better result in the underlying action generally requires trial of a suit within a suit, that is, a determination of the merits of the underling action in the malpractice trial. Informed consent means that you are told of the risks and benefits of a proposed treatment, as well as alternatives, before any medical procedure is performed on you. This includes fillings, root canals, extractions, crowns, bridges and other dental work. If work was performed without your informed consent, the dentist may be liable for any injuries which resulted. Likewise, even if you gave your informed consent before treatment, this does not excuse any negligence or incompetence on the part of the dentist which caused you injury beyond the bounds of the informed consent. At the same time, medical malpractice constitutes a specific type of negligence claim. In medical malpractice suits, a claimant alleges that a healthcare providerwhich can include not only doctors and surgeons, but dentists, therapists, nurses, or individuals working under the supervision of these professionalseither acted or failed to act in a way that fell below the accepted standard of practice or care in the applicable medical community. Further, this act or omission led to the injury or death of the patient. However, even when someone has suffered a serious injury as a result of a medical procedure that did not go as planned, proving that you have a valid malpractice claim is not an easy task. A condition precedent to commencement of a tort action against a municipality or public corporation is the service of a notice of claim upon the municipality or public entity within 90 days after the claim arises. The notice of claim herein was served upon defendant almost nine years past the ninety-day deadline for filing a notice of claim. Controversy over the effect that malpractice lawsuits are having on the delivery of health care have never risen in Canada to the levels that they have in the United States. Awards against physicians have, on a per capita basis, been much less frequent than in the United States and awards have generally been much smaller for similar injuries. There are a number of factors as to why this is the case. Proving negligence can be harder, the CMPA defends malpractice lawsuits very vigorously, there is a flexible cap on non-pecuniary losses, and punitive damages are seldom awarded. Nevertheless, there is a growing body of case law respecting medical malpractice that demonstrates a tendency of the courts and juries to be somewhat more open to claims that a physician should be held liable for committing an act of negligence that causes injury to a person to whom he or she owes a duty of care. According to the case, the family originally sought an apology and $30,000 to cover the woman's hospital bills; however the nursing home refused to accept accountability. Now the facility is facing a wrongful death lawsuit. An inspection in January 2011 cited the nursing home for failure to provide adequate supervision to prevent a fall in the Alzheimer's unit. In response the nursing home submitted a plan of correction and promised not to leave Alzheimer's residents unsupervised in the dining room.
